The 2010 Mercedes Benz E-Class sedan not only comes with an updated design and performance. The new Mercedes Benz sedan is also being offered at a new price, and it’s not what you are thinking either. New car, new year, more money. Well no, in fact the base model, the 2009 E350 with V6 power started at $54,075, while the new E350 will be offered for only $49,475; and can be yours, here in North America, starting in June.

The more powerful V8 variant, the E550 starts at only $57,175. If you want a 4MATIC version, the German automaker’s four wheel drive system, you will have to pony up an extra $2,500, no matter which power plant is under the hood.

The E-Class coupe will start at $48,925 with a V6 and goes up to $55,525 for the E550.

The new E-Class line-up will also include a factory tuned E63 AMG version set to arrive later on in November followed by an alternatively fueled E350 BlueTEC turbo diesel available next March.
